Job Description

Provide patient-centered care in a dynamic med/surg and telemetry environment, supporting complex care needs within a well-established 37-bed unit. This role requires flexibility, clinical expertise, and collaboration to meet diverse patient demands during a 13-week contract in Canandaigua, NY.

Responsibilities:

  • Deliver high-quality nursing care on a Medical/Telemetry unit with acute and complex care patients.
  • Work 12-hour shifts on a night/day rotation, covering 36 to 48 hours weekly, including at least one weekend shift per week or two alternate weekends.
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ary teams to ensure comprehensive patient care.
  • Utilize EPIC for accurate and timely charting documentation.
  • Flexibly float to other units as needed and take on charge nurse responsibilities when required, with training provided.
  • Adhere to facility protocols with a commitment to at least one holiday shift during the contract.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Active New York RN license.
  • NIH and AHA BLS certifications.
  • Minimum 1 year recent acute med/surg or telemetry experience; 2 years preferred.
  • Non-U.S. candidates must have 2 years of recent U.S. healthcare experience.
  • Candidates must live more than 50 miles from the facility.

Schedule:

  • 12-hour shifts: 7 PM to 7 AM and 7 AM to 7 PM (Night/Day rotation)
  • 36 to 48 hours per week
